How to Make Flaxseed Gel at Home
Ingredients:
2 tablespoons of whole flaxseeds
1 cup of water
Instructions:
Boil the Flaxseeds: Simmer flaxseeds and water in a small pot for 10-15 minutes until the mixture thickens.
Strain the Gel: Remove from heat, strain the mixture using a sieve, and allow it to cool.
Store the Gel: Transfer the gel to a container and refrigerate for up to a week.
